#349868 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#349868 is composed of 20.4% red, 59.6%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 65.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 31.6% yellow and 40.4% black. It has a hue angle of 151.2 degrees, a saturation of 49% and a lightness of 40%. #349868 color hex could be obtained by blending #68ffd0 with #003100. Closest websafe color is: #339966.

● #349868 color description : Dark moderate cyan - lime green.
#349868 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#349868 has RGB values of R:52, G:152, B:104 and CMYK values of C:0.66, M:0, Y:0.32, K:0.4. Its decimal value is 3446888.

Shades and Tints of #349868
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020604 is the darkest color, while #f6fcf9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#349868
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#636966 is the less saturated color, while #05c76a is the most saturated one.
